King Kebab Posted June 18, 2016 Author Share Posted June 18, 2016 (edited) Mark Lamont joins the Squad 18 June 2016 We are delighted to announce that ex Stirling Albion player Mark Lamont has agreed to sign for the Club. The 23 year old midfielder becomes our 4th signing of the close season. Manager Gary Naysmith was keen to speak about his latest capture. " I am delighted to bring Mark to the club. He is someone that impressed me when he played against us last season for Stirling Albion and someone that we had to pay close attention to. We have been looking to add a more attack minded midfield player to the squad and Mark certainly fits the bill. He is quick, can play on either wing and is comfortable taking people on with either foot. He is something different to what we already have in the squad and once he showed an interest in joining us, I felt that it was important to get him on board as soon as we could. I am looking forward to working with Mark next season and I genuinely feel that we can get the best out of him and that he can add something different to the squad for next season.".
